Role Description: This is a full time role for a Senior Cost Estimator to join our Vancouver office location. This position is for an individual capable of managing a team of estimators in the development of conceptual level to highly detailed level estimates and construction audits in the resolution of claims in a wide ranging number of projects. Ideally the candidate should possess a minimum of 5-10 years of experience in construction quantity surveying, estimating and cost management functions, preferably with site-based experience. The position is based in the Vancouver area, though travel will be required, both nationally and internationally, depending on the location of individual projects.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to: Leading a team in the preparation of estimates on large scale commercial, institutional and infrastructure facilities. Leading the preparation of detailed quantity take-offs for complex designs from site investigations, specifications and design drawings. Interfacing with clients, contractors and project owners in the resolution of project issues. Undertaking assignments and site inspections as necessary. Understand construction design and layout plans, specifications, construction codes and standards. Possess knowledge of current market conditions affecting the cost of construction, technological innovations, contractual laws and obligations, material specifications, and regional variations affecting supply of labour and materials. Understand and conduct detail analysis and reconciliation of estimates and audit of project costs. Qualification Requirements: A recognized technical qualification in the field of construction management or estimating in all major construction trades. Accreditation from CIQS, RICS or PMI will be an asset. Skill Requirements: Be a self-directed individual, capable of providing technical expertise, leadership and mentorship to junior staff in the development of a core project team. Exercise sound judgment and have the ability to provide cost and financial advice at any stage of a building project to meet the needs of our clients in a variety of challenging multi-million dollar project environments. Have the ability to manage multiple projects, work accurately and prioritize tasks accordingly. Be an effective and accurate project record controller. Communicate effectively both orally and in written reports on all aspects of the role. Ability to build rapport, collaborate effectively across teams, and communicate with confidence is essential. Demonstrate strong interpersonal skills with a variety of stakeholders, including clients, consultants, and contractors. Actively contribute to project delivery. Be proficient in the use of MS Excel and Word. Knowledge in the use of various estimating software systems would be seen as an asset.
